Water Line Maintenance: Importance and Benefits
Homes get water from a main resource which might be public or exclusive. This water line is normally set up underground with top quality water pipes that should last for a very long time. Nonetheless, as time advances the materials made use of in the water lines come to be a lot more vulnerable to environmental or interior conditions that cause them to wear away. For this reason, we can become aware of plumbing troubles like leakages, staining, bad water pressure, foul odors, etc. Troubles with your water line must not be taken with levity as they can advance to more serious damages. Typical water line problems consist of;
  • Dripping valves

  • Mineral deposits

  • Fractured or broken pipes

  • Rusty pipes

  • How To Know That Your Water Line is Harmed


    Being underground, issues with your water line can go undetected for several years up until considerable damage has actually been done. Nevertheless, there are some tips that you can look out for. Having the ability to identify these indicators indicates that you can call for specialist assistance on time. Several of these include;
  • Shaking noises in pipelines when no water is running

  • Pools on your lawn when it has actually not rained

  • Water leakage on the streets

  • New cracks to your house's structure

  • Low water stress

  • Tarnished or smelly water

  • Mold and mildew, mildew, as well as dampness at the reduced degrees of your home

  • These reminders suggest a hidden problem that has to be expertly attended to immediately.

    Usual Reasons For Water Line Problems


    Your water line being hidden underground reveals it to a lot of inner and exterior conditions. Any type of damages suffered can be as a result of one or more of the adhering to;
  • Corrosion

  • Insect damages

  • Penetrations by tree origins

  • Dirt disruptions

  • Interior mineral build-up

  • Wear and tear

  • Cold and also thawing and lots of others.


  • The Issue of Fixing or Replace


    Property owners are normally confronted with these two options anytime there's a plumbing trouble. It is necessary for you to very carefully review the situation available and also with respect to past as well as future indications make an educated selection. Discussing this with your plumber is extremely encouraged. If the water line is old (concerning 50 years old) you ought to be thinking about changing it. This is due to the fact that such plumbing problems are connected with maturing advertisement are most likely to reoccur. If you have been fixing underground plumbing issues for a while, a total substitute will certainly likewise conserve you a more frustration in the future. Nevertheless, if the materials are not old as well as can quickly be repaired for less than it will take to replace, opt for the repair service choice.

    Trenchless Water Line Repair Work


    Unlike old methods which require complete excavation of the waterline, the trenchless method provides the alternative of fixing problems within a shorter time. It involves the installation of pipes of smaller diameter within the old ones. This size difference as little or no effect on performance. This method is beneficial because it is non-invasive and economical. This technique allows repair work to be completed within a day or two with minimum disturbance to your yard.

    7 Signs You Need To Schedule A Pipe Repair Service


    Pipe repair services can save you from the threat of high costs on utility bills, frequently malfunctioning plumbing fixtures, and a lot of stress this season. After all, even allowing just one leak to linger in your pipes may prove much worse for your plumbing system than you realize. Leaky pipes can cost you 14% of the 100 to 250 gallons of water the average homeowner uses, according to the American Water Works Association. That rate will only increase if you have pipes in your home older than 30 to 40 years. This will leave you stuck in a scenario where you are paying more on water bills than necessary, and that’s certainly something no homeowner wants to experience. In addition to money loss on water bills, allowing pipe problems to persist in your home will also see your costs on water damage restoration increase. Restoration services are already expensive and when pipe leaks cause your walls and floors to experience water damage, the cost will grow even higher. All of these problems can build up and greatly take away from your property value, but it is possible to stop them by identifying pipe problem signs early enough so you will be able to call for professional assistance in eliminating pipe problems once and for all.


    Your Pipes are Outdated


    One of the more common reasons homeowners will call for pipe service is because their current pipes are made from outdated materials. These materials include clay, cast-iron, and polybutylene. Polybutylene in particular has been famously proven defective due to a wave of lawsuits in the 1980s. If this applies to your current pipes, call for repair immediately.

    Corroded Pipes


    Though pipes are mainly located in between walls and floors, you can still see them outside the house or maybe even in your basement. This helps when you inspect your plumbing system for signs of corrosion. If these pipes appear rusty, it may indicate that the pipes inside your home are rusting as well.


    Strange Noises


    You may hear the sound of water struggling to pass through your pipes, which indicates a blockage within the pipe that will need to be removed. Any loud or unusual sounds from your pipes is means for concern. Older pipes will be more susceptible to making noises, as it indicates a serious internal flaw.
